Transaction 76b326a0ade0c7344a666cefd75ecb354e4a46ca77132ee2062590659db3bb5e

1 Input
2 Outputs
  • 76b326a0ade0c7344a666cefd75ecb354e4a46ca77132ee2062590659db3bb5e:0
  • value  5469
    address  13CRSypcxuFEDbTW1SFWJgxFsb4X3oiTEK
  • 76b326a0ade0c7344a666cefd75ecb354e4a46ca77132ee2062590659db3bb5e:1
  • value  201418
    address  159PngB8d25xCT3FcTTxBUY3e5hDdHUv1i